## Deployment: Rate Limiting

The Quillgate internal gateway enforces per-team rate limits at the edge before requests reach upstream services. Before promoting a release, confirm the limit tiers match what the capacity review approved, since overly generous buckets have previously caused cascading retries in the Harrowfield cluster. The current production values are as follows.

deployment values, bawif-badup:
ulaix:
  log_level: debug
  metrics_host: metrics.ulaix.tolvaqsys.internal
  pin: 1075
  pool_size: 16

## Artifact Signing — SDK Parity Notes (Weekly Sync)

Kestrel SDK for Android reached parity with the Swift client this sprint: offline queueing, batched telemetry, and retry semantics now match. Both SDKs ship as signed artifacts from the same pipeline. Remaining gap: background sync throttling, targeted next sprint. Verify both release bundles before tagging. Both artifacts validate against the shared signing key below.

signing key of kawig-fafog = bky19_6Fypv1qws7J8qJtaYjX

### Blue-green deploys for the billing worker

Quick version: Ledgerbeam's billing worker runs two identical pools, blue and green. Deploy to the idle color, let it drain a shadow queue for ten minutes, then flip the router. Never flip mid-invoice-run — check the batch calendar first. The flip itself is an authenticated call to the router's admin endpoint. The internal key for that endpoint follows.

app token of fajop-fahif = qvz4-AnML